>>> Subject: Can't run ant task in maven 2.0.9
>>>
>>> I've just installed maven 2.0.9 and added the 2.0.9 Maven tasks for ant
>>> into my ant install lib directory (ant 1.7) and now when I run my antrun
>>>
>>> plugin it fails with the message:
>>>
>>> Embedded error: The following error occurred while executing this line:
>>> /home/development/workspace/backoffice/run-fit.xml:5: Could not create
>>> task or type of type: antlib:org.apache.maven.artifact.ant:dependencies.
>>>
>>> I didn't have this issue with maven 2.0.7 or 2.0.8 with either ant 1.6.5
>>>
>>> or 1.7. Has anybody experienced this issue and know what the problem is?
>>>
>>> here is the antrun config in my pom:
>>>            <plugin>
>>>                <groupId>org.apache.maven.plugins</groupId>
>>>                <artifactId>maven-antrun-plugin</artifactId>
>>>                <executions>
>>>                    <execution>
>>>                        <id>Tests Run by Ant</id>
>>>                           <phase>test</phase>
>>>                           <goals>
>>>                               <goal>run</goal>
>>>                           </goals>
>>>                        <configuration>
>>>                            <tasks>
>>>                                <ant antfile="${basedir}/run-fit.xml"
>>> dir="${basedir}" inheritRefs="true" />
>>>                            </tasks>
>>>                        </configuration>
>>>                    </execution>
>>>                </executions>
>>>            </plugin>
>>>
>>> and the ant build file:
>>>
>>> <?xml version="1.0"?>
>>> <project name="run-fit" default="run-tests"
>>> xmlns:artifact="antlib:org.apache.maven.artifact.ant">
>>>
>>>    <target name="setup">
>>>        <artifact:dependencies filesetId="aspectjweaver.fileset">
>>>            <dependency groupId="aspectj" artifactId="aspectjweaver"
>>> version="1.5.3" />
>>>        </artifact:dependencies>
>>>    </target>
>>>
>>>    <target name="run-tests" depends="setup">
>>>        <echo message="I don't work" />
>>>    </target>
>>> </project>
>>>
>>> os
>>> fedora core 6  version 2.6.22.14-72.fc6
>>>
>>> java version "1.6.0_04"
>>> Java(TM) SE Runtime Environment (build 1.6.0_04-b12)
>>> Java HotSpot(TM) Client VM (build 10.0-b19, mixed mode, sharing)
